#0f1731 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0f1731 is composed of 5.9% red, 9% green and 19.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69.4% cyan, 53.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 80.8% black. It has a hue angle of 225.9 degrees, a saturation of 53.1% and a lightness of 12.5%. #0f1731 color hex could be obtained by blending #1e2e62 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000033.

● #0f1731 color description : Very dark (mostly black) blue.
#0f1731 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#0f1731 has RGB values of R:15, G:23, B:49 and CMYK values of C:0.69, M:0.53, Y:0, K:0.81. Its decimal value is 988977.
